Remington Scoremaster Model 511

Here's what I find:
Remington Model 511A Scoremaster Made 1939-62. Bolt-Action 22 sht., long, LR, 25 inch brrl, weight about 5.5lbs. Sights open rear, bead front. Plain pistol-grip stock. 6-shot detachable box magazine. $140.

Model 511P Same as 511A, except has peep rear sight, Partridge blade front on ramp. $150.

Model 511X Bolt-Action Repeater Clip type same as 511A except improved sights. Made 1964-66. $150.

Remington guns manufactured between 1921 and 1972 have a two or three letter code stamped on the left side of the barrel. This code indentifies the month and year of manufacture.
